Car Ignition Barrel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
Car ignition barrels are vital parts of a lorry’s ignition system. They house the ignition key system, allowing motorists to begin their engines. Gradually, wear and tear can result in ignition barrel failure, demanding repairs or even replacement. This post covers the essential aspects of ignition barrel repair, guaranteeing vehicle owners are educated about the process, prospective problems, and options.

Once the problems have actually been identified, vehicle owners can select from numerous repair approaches:
1. Cleaning the Ignition Barrel
Often, the issues emerge from dirt, dust, or particles buildup. In this case, cleaning up the ignition barrel is the very first action:
Gather Supplies: Use a cleaning solution, a small brush, and compressed air.Take Apart the Barrel (if required): Carefully dismantle the Ignition Lock barrel, remembering the order of parts.Tidy Components: Use the brush and cleaning solution to remove dirt. Rinse with compressed air to eliminate residues.Reassemble: After cleaning, carefully reassemble the components.2. Lubrication
If the ignition barrel is sticking, lubrication may solve the issue:
Choose the Right Lubricant: Use a graphite-based lube for Car Ignition Barrel Repair locks.Apply Lubricant: Insert the key and spray a small amount of lube into the ignition barrel.Turn the Key: Rotate the key back and forth to distribute the lubricant evenly.3. Dealing With Electrical Issues
For electrical issue diagnosis and repair:
Inspect Wiring: Look for harmed or frayed wires. Replace any malfunctioning wiring.Evaluate the Switch: Use a multimeter to inspect the ignition switch’s connection. If it fails, replacement is required.4. Replacement
In many cases, repair isn’t possible, and replacement is the very best choice:
Purchase a New Ignition Barrel: Ensure compatibility with the car’s make and model.Get Rid Of the Old Barrel: Follow the maker’s standards for removing the ignition barrel.Install the New Barrel: Carefully install the new barrel, ensuring all components are linked correctly.Maintenance Tips for Ignition Barrels

Typical indications include trouble turning the key, the key getting stuck, and intermittent electrical faults.
How can I maintain my ignition barrel?
Routinely clean the barrel, look for indications of wear, and utilize the suitable key to decrease stress on the locking system.
Is it safe to repair the ignition barrel myself?
If you have fundamental mechanical skills and the essential tools, it is safe to perform small repairs. Nevertheless, for considerable electrical concerns or if you are unfamiliar with the process, consulting an expert mechanic is advised.
